[jira] [Commented] (CALCITE-5346) Support for type aliases

2022-10-31 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5346?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17626709#comment-17626709 ] TJ Banghart commented on CALCITE-5346: -- [~libenchao] pointed out in the mailing li

[jira] [Updated] (CALCITE-5349) RelJson should support non-standard operators

2022-10-27 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5349?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5349: - Priority: Minor (was: Major) > RelJson should support non-standard operators > ---

[jira] [Commented] (CALCITE-5349) RelJson should support non-standard operators

2022-10-27 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5349?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17625287#comment-17625287 ] TJ Banghart commented on CALCITE-5349: -- Hey Julian, yes that sounds like a better

[jira] [Commented] (CALCITE-5349) RelJson should support non-standard operators

2022-10-26 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5349?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17624788#comment-17624788 ] TJ Banghart commented on CALCITE-5349: -- A solution could be adding a new instance

[jira] [Updated] (CALCITE-5349) RelJson should support non-standard operators

2022-10-26 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5349?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5349: - Description: I am attempting to deserialize {{RexNodes}} that contain non-standard operators b

[jira] [Created] (CALCITE-5349) RelJson should support non-standard operators

2022-10-26 Thread TJ Banghart (Jira)
TJ Banghart created CALCITE-5349: Summary: RelJson should support non-standard operators Key: CALCITE-5349 URL: https://issues.apache.org/jira/browse/CALCITE-5349 Project: Calcite Issue Type:

[jira] [Commented] (CALCITE-5291) Make BigQuery lexical policy case insensitive

2022-09-20 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5291?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17607425#comment-17607425 ] TJ Banghart commented on CALCITE-5291: -- This will make the dialect's lex policy an

[jira] [Updated] (CALCITE-5291) Make BigQuery lexical policy case insensitive

2022-09-20 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5291?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5291: - Summary: Make BigQuery lexical policy case insensitive (was: Make lexical policy for BigQuery

[jira] [Commented] (CALCITE-5269) Implement BigQuery TIME_TRUNC and TIMESTAMP_TRUNC functions

2022-09-20 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5269?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17607417#comment-17607417 ] TJ Banghart commented on CALCITE-5269: -- Hey [~julianhyde] thanks for taking a look

[jira] [Updated] (CALCITE-5291) Make lexical policy for BigQuery case insensitive

2022-09-19 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5291?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5291: - Summary: Make lexical policy for BigQuery case insensitive (was: Make Lex policy for BigQuery

[jira] [Updated] (CALCITE-5291) Make Lex policy for BigQuery case insensitive

2022-09-19 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5291?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5291: - Description: [c1052b34|https://github.com/apache/calcite/commit/c1052b343724c4a95bcf25419b70bc6

[jira] [Updated] (CALCITE-5291) Make Lex policy for BigQuery case insensitive

2022-09-19 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5291?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5291: - Affects Version/s: 1.27.0 1.26.0 > Make Lex policy for BigQuery case ins

[jira] [Created] (CALCITE-5291) Make Lex policy for BigQuery case insensitive

2022-09-19 Thread TJ Banghart (Jira)
TJ Banghart created CALCITE-5291: Summary: Make Lex policy for BigQuery case insensitive Key: CALCITE-5291 URL: https://issues.apache.org/jira/browse/CALCITE-5291 Project: Calcite Issue Type:

[jira] [Commented] (CALCITE-5269) Implement BigQuery TIME_TRUNC and TIMESTAMP_TRUNC functions

2022-09-19 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5269?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17606775#comment-17606775 ] TJ Banghart commented on CALCITE-5269: -- Opened [https://github.com/apache/calcite/

[jira] [Comment Edited] (CALCITE-5269) Implement BigQuery TIME_TRUNC and TIMESTAMP_TRUNC functions

2022-09-19 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5269?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17606775#comment-17606775 ] TJ Banghart edited comment on CALCITE-5269 at 9/19/22 9:30 PM: --

[jira] [Updated] (CALCITE-5269) Implement BigQuery TIME_TRUNC and TIMESTAMP_TRUNC functions

2022-09-19 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5269?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5269: - Description: Implement missing BigQuery functions for: * TIME_TRUNC * TIMESTAMP_TRUNC was:

[jira] [Updated] (CALCITE-5269) Implement BigQuery TIME_TRUNC and TIMESTAMP_TRUNC functions

2022-09-19 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5269?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5269: - Summary: Implement BigQuery TIME_TRUNC and TIMESTAMP_TRUNC functions (was: Implement BigQuery

[jira] [Commented] (CALCITE-5180) Implement BigQuery functions for DATE, TIME, TIMESTAMP, DATETIME

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5180?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17601084#comment-17601084 ] TJ Banghart commented on CALCITE-5180: -- Sounds good - i'll start with the {{_TRUNC

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Description: Firebolt does not support filter clauses in aggregate functions. e.g. {{COUNT(\*)

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Description: Fierbolt does not support filter clauses in aggregate functions. e.g. {{COUNT(\*)

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Priority: Trivial (was: Minor) > Firebolt dialect should return false for `supportsAggregateFu

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Description: Fierbolt does not support filter clauses in aggregate functions. e.g. {{COUNT(*) 

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Description: Fierbolt does not support filter clauses in aggregate functions. e.g. {{COUNT(\*)

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Description: Fierbolt does not support filter clauses in aggregate functions. e.g. {{COUNT(*) 

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Description: Fierbolt does not support filter clauses in aggregate functions. e.g. {{COUNT(*)

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Description: Fierbolt does not support filter clauses in aggregate functions. e.g. `COUNT(*) F

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Description: Fierbolt does not support filter clauses in aggregate functions. e.g. `COUNT(*) F

[jira] [Updated]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5270?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5270: - Description: Fierbolt does not support filter clauses in aggregate functions. e.g. `COUNT(*) F

[jira] [Created] (CALCITE-5270) Firebolt dialect should return false for `supportsAggregateFunctionFilter`

2022-09-06 Thread TJ Banghart (Jira)
TJ Banghart created CALCITE-5270: Summary: Firebolt dialect should return false for `supportsAggregateFunctionFilter` Key: CALCITE-5270 URL: https://issues.apache.org/jira/browse/CALCITE-5270 Project:

[jira] [Updated] (CALCITE-5269) Implement BigQuery DATE/TIMESTAMP_TRUNC functions

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5269?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-5269: - Description: Implement missing BigQuery functions for: * DATE_TRUNC * DATETIME_TRUNC * TIME_

[jira] [Created] (CALCITE-5269) Implement BigQuery DATE/TIMESTAMP_TRUNC functions

2022-09-06 Thread TJ Banghart (Jira)
TJ Banghart created CALCITE-5269: Summary: Implement BigQuery DATE/TIMESTAMP_TRUNC functions Key: CALCITE-5269 URL: https://issues.apache.org/jira/browse/CALCITE-5269 Project: Calcite Issue T

[jira] [Commented] (CALCITE-5180) Implement BigQuery functions for DATE, TIME, TIMESTAMP, DATETIME

2022-09-06 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-5180?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17601034#comment-17601034 ] TJ Banghart commented on CALCITE-5180: -- Hey [~Sergey Nuyanzin] were you able to ma

[jira] [Commented] (CALCITE-4761) An operator with "UNKNOWN" return type may throw `IllegalArgumentException` when simplifying OR expressions

2021-09-01 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-4761?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=17408413#comment-17408413 ] TJ Banghart commented on CALCITE-4761: -- Ah, I see. In that case the `IllegalArgume

[jira] [Updated] (CALCITE-4761) An operator with "UNKNOWN" return type may throw `IllegalArgumentException` when simplifying OR expressions

2021-09-01 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-4761?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-4761: - Summary: An operator with "UNKNOWN" return type may throw `IllegalArgumentException` when simpl

[jira] [Updated] (CALCITE-4761) An op with "UNKNOWN" return type may throw `IllegalArgumentException` when `simplifyingOrs`

2021-09-01 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-4761?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-4761: - Summary: An op with "UNKNOWN" return type may throw `IllegalArgumentException` when `simplifyin

[jira] [Updated] (CALCITE-4761) An operator with "UNKNOWN" return type may throw `IllegalArgumentException` when `simplifyingOrs`

2021-09-01 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-4761?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-4761: - Summary: An operator with "UNKNOWN" return type may throw `IllegalArgumentException` when `simp

[jira] [Updated] (CALCITE-4761) simplifyingOrs with a "UNKNOWN" return type reference throws `IllegalArgumentException` when .

2021-09-01 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-4761?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-4761: - Summary: simplifyingOrs with a "UNKNOWN" return type reference throws `IllegalArgumentException

[jira] [Updated] (CALCITE-4761) simplifyingOrs with a "UNKNOWN" return type reference throws `IllegalArgumentException`

2021-09-01 Thread TJ Banghart (Jira)
[ https://issues.apache.org/jira/browse/CALCITE-4761?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el ] TJ Banghart updated CALCITE-4761: - Summary: simplifyingOrs with a "UNKNOWN" return type reference throws `IllegalArgumentException

[jira] [Created] (CALCITE-4761) simplifyingOrs with an "UNKNOWN" return type reference throws `IllegalArgumentException` when .

2021-09-01 Thread TJ Banghart (Jira)
TJ Banghart created CALCITE-4761: Summary: simplifyingOrs with an "UNKNOWN" return type reference throws `IllegalArgumentException` when . Key: CALCITE-4761 URL: https://issues.apache.org/jira/browse/CALCITE-4761

[jira] [Created] (CALCITE-4614) Exasol dialect implementation

2021-05-19 Thread TJ Banghart (Jira)
TJ Banghart created CALCITE-4614: Summary: Exasol dialect implementation Key: CALCITE-4614 URL: https://issues.apache.org/jira/browse/CALCITE-4614 Project: Calcite Issue Type: New Feature

<    1   2